Why Copper Alloy Horseshoes Are Changing Hoof Care
For decades, steel shoes have been the go-to choice for horse owners and farriers. While they provide mechanical protection, they don't combat the bacterial and fungal threats that weaken hooves over time.
Conditions like thrush, white line disease, and seedy toe thrive in damp environments, often leading to lameness and costly treatments. Copper has long been recognized as an antibacterial agent, used both historically and in modern medicine to prevent bacterial growth.
More horse owners are now discovering the advantages of copper alloy horseshoes, which go beyond mechanical support by actively promoting healthier hooves. Copper's antibacterial qualities help inhibit bacterial growth within the hoof, reducing the risk of infection and supporting overall hoof health.

What Makes Copper Alloy Horseshoes Unique
Steel shoes protect hooves from wear but allow bacteria and fungi to flourish. Copper alloy shoes solve this problem by incorporating continuous antimicrobial action into every step your horse takes. Copper ions released from the alloy penetrate and destroy the bacterial cell wall, leading to bacterial death.
Crafted from a patented copper alloy (UNS Alloy No. C6915, EPA Registration #82012-3), Kawell USA’s Copper Alloy Horseshoes kill 99% of bacteria and fungi on contact. The antimicrobial effect is due to copper ions acting on bacterial cell walls. Their antimicrobial properties don’t wash away, wear off, or diminish with tarnishing, meaning they remain effective throughout the life of the shoe.

Maintaining Copper Alloy Horseshoes for Optimal Results
To get the most from copper alloy shoes, follow a simple but consistent care routine.
Pick and inspect hooves daily, removing debris and checking for any signs of thrush or cracks. Apply Natural Horse Hoof Paste several times per week to keep the hoof flexible and strong. Use the Kawell USA Copper Curry Horse Brush during grooming to reduce bacteria on the coat and prevent debris from reaching the hooves.
Schedule farrier visits regularly to maintain balance and reset shoes as needed.
Frequently Asked Questions
How do copper alloy horseshoes compare to steel in weight?
Kawell USA’s copper alloy shoes are comparable in weight to steel shoes, so they won’t affect performance or movement. Their shock absorption actually makes them gentler on the horse’s body during work.
Do copper alloy shoes eliminate thrush entirely?
They can’t eliminate thrush entirely, but they kill the bacteria and fungi that cause it. When combined with frog inserts and regular cleaning, they dramatically reduce the likelihood of infection.
Will copper tarnish affect their performance?
No. Tarnishing actually enhances copper’s antimicrobial function by generating copper salts, which continue to neutralize bacteria and fungi.
Are these shoes suitable for all disciplines?
Yes. Copper alloy shoes benefit performance horses, trail horses, and those kept in damp conditions alike. Their antimicrobial and shock-absorbing features are valuable across all uses.
How often do copper alloy shoes need to be replaced?
Like steel shoes, copper alloy shoes are typically reset or replaced every four to six weeks. Their antimicrobial properties remain active throughout their lifespan.
